Time Machine Design

#Science Fiction #Technology #Adventure
Time Machine Design

Time Machine Design

Dive into Time Complexities and Time Machine Design

Understanding Time Complexities

Time complexities are a crucial concept in computer science that analyze the efficiency of algorithms in terms of the time they take to run. They help determine how an algorithm's runtime grows as the input size increases. Here are some common time complexities:

  • O(1) - Constant Time: Operations that take a constant amount of time, regardless of input size.
  • O(log n) - Logarithmic Time: Operations that reduce the problem size by a constant factor at each step.
  • O(n) - Linear Time: Operations that scale linearly with the input size.
  • O(n^2) - Quadratic Time: Operations where the runtime is proportional to the square of the input size.
  • O(2^n) - Exponential Time: Operations where the runtime doubles with each addition to the input size.

Designing a Time Machine

Imagine the possibilities if time travel were within our grasp. Designing a time machine involves complex physics theories and engineering marvels. While time machines remain a work of science fiction, the concept has fascinated many for generations.

Here is a conceptual design for a time machine:

  1. Wormhole Creation: Utilizing the theory of wormholes to create a bridge between two points in spacetime.
  2. Time Dilation: Manipulating the speed of time using extreme gravity or velocity to travel forward or backward in time.
  3. Temporal Navigation: Developing a control mechanism to navigate through different time periods safely.
  4. Paradox Prevention: Implementing safeguards to avoid altering the past in ways that could lead to paradoxes.

While time machines may only exist in the realm of science fiction and theoretical physics, the exploration of time complexities in algorithms provides a fascinating glimpse into the efficiency of computational tasks in the present.

Time Machine Design

Time complexities and time machine design are both captivating fields that showcase the wonders of human imagination and scientific inquiry.

So next time you analyze an algorithm's efficiency or ponder the possibilities of time travel, remember the intricate complexities that shape our understanding of time and computation.